    摘要:

    等效线性化法是非线性结构体系的随机反应分析最常用的方法,但使用等效线性化法给出的反应结果进行结构动力可靠性分析会带来很大的误差。将一般非线性体系通过均方最小误差原则等效为Duffing非线性体系来进行结构动力可靠性分析。Duffing非线性体系可以通过FPK方程求得其稳态精确解析解,所以使用该等效非线性法进行结构动力可靠性分析不仅计算上方便可行而且精度较高。算例分析表明了等效非线性法分析结果可靠,且比等效线性化法的计算精度有明显提高。

    Abstract:

    Equivalent linear system method is the main method of nonlinear structural system random response analysis. While it would generate big error when the results of equivalent linear system method are used to analyze the structural dynamic reliability. Through minimum mean square error principle, general nonlinear system was converted to equivalent Duffing nonlinear system, based on which the structural dynamic reliability was analyzed. The accurate steady state analytic solution of Duffing nonlinear system can be worked out by FPK equation, so it is not only convenient but also accurate to analyze structural dynamic reliability by using the equivalent nonlinear system method. It is also shown that the analysis results of equivalent nonlinear system method presented here is reliable and the calculation accuracy is higher than equivalent linear system method apparently through the example analysis.
